Vienna stock exchange to bid for Prague bourse

Alpbach, Austria - Wiener Boerse AG, Vienna's stock exchange, expressed interest Wednesday in buying a majority stake of the Prague Stock Exchange, Austrian news agency APA reported. If we are asked to make an offer, we will do so, Wiener Boerse CE...

Panathinaikos 1-0 Sparta Prague: Late Souza goal

An injury-time goal by new signing Rodrigo Souza gave Panathinaikos a 1-0 win over Sparta Prague on Tuesday and a place in the group stages of the Champions League.

October Google Developer Days Open Registration

By Elizabeth Yin, Google Developer Programs We are excited to open registration for three more Google Developer Days in October in India, the Czech Republic, and Russia. October 18th -- Bangalore, India October 24th -- Prague, Czech Republic October 28th -- Moscow, Russia (Please note we have moved Google Developer Day India to October 18th.) Czech power utility CEZ to build wind farms in Romania

Prague - The Czech power giant CEZ is to build two wind- powered electricity generating farms in Romania with a combined capacity of 600 megawatts, the company said on Wednesday. The state-controlled energy firm said that it bought assets a day earli...
